The Politics of Welfare State Reform in Continental Europe: Modernization in Hard Times - Cambridge Studies in Comparative Politics
Hausermann, Silja (Universitat Zurich)
This book proposes a new theoretical and methodological approach to the study of welfare state change through an analysis of pension reforms in continental Europe. It shows that governments were able to construct support for pension reform by taking advantage of an increasingly multidimensional policy space to create political coalitions.
